Extent of Therapy



Emergency situation dental care concentrates on addressing immediate dental problems such as severe toothaches or injuries that call for immediate attention. When you experience sudden and extreme discomfort, swelling, bleeding, or injury to your teeth or gum tissues, seeking immediate treatment from an emergency dental expert is essential. These specialized oral specialists are equipped to manage severe situations that can't wait for a regular appointment.

Whether it's a knocked-out tooth, a broken tooth, or intolerable discomfort, emergency situation dental care offers prompt relief and necessary treatment to ease your discomfort.

In emergency situation dentistry, the main goal is to maintain your condition, manage your pain, and protect against further damage to your oral health and wellness. From performing emergency situation removals to supplying temporary fillings or repairs, the focus is on attending to the instant concern available. As soon as the urgent problem is settled, you may be referred back to your routine dental professional for any kind of follow-up treatment or additional therapy needed to restore your dental health.

Price and Insurance



Thinking about the economic element of oral treatment, comprehending the differences in cost and insurance coverage between emergency situation dentistry and routine dental care is necessary. Emergency situation dentistry commonly includes a greater price contrasted to routine dental solutions. Since emergencies usually need immediate interest, the expenses might include after-hours fees or expedited solutions, which can add to the overall cost.

On the other hand, routine dentistry usually includes scheduled brows through for precautionary treatment, regular check-ups, and common procedures like cleanings and fillings, which are generally a lot more cost-efficient.
